Skip to content

Binary Ninja vs Malice

Professional comparison and analysis to help you choose the right software solution for your needs.

Binary Ninja icon
Binary Ninja
Malice icon
Malice

Binary Ninja vs Malice: The Verdict

⚡ Summary:

Binary Ninja: Binary Ninja is a reverse engineering platform that allows security analysts to disassemble, analyze, and debug software. It supports a variety of architectures and file formats and provides a plugin architecture to extend functionality.

Malice: Malice is an open source vulnerability scanner and malware analysis toolkit. It can scan for vulnerabilities in web applications and systems, as well as analyze suspicious files for potential malware.

Both tools serve their respective audiences. Compare the features, pricing, and user ratings above to determine which best fits your needs.

Last updated: May 2026 · Comparison by Sugggest Editorial Team

Feature Binary Ninja Malice
Sugggest Score
Category Security & Privacy Security & Privacy
Pricing Open Source

Product Overview

Binary Ninja
Binary Ninja

Description: Binary Ninja is a reverse engineering platform that allows security analysts to disassemble, analyze, and debug software. It supports a variety of architectures and file formats and provides a plugin architecture to extend functionality.

Type: software

Malice
Malice

Description: Malice is an open source vulnerability scanner and malware analysis toolkit. It can scan for vulnerabilities in web applications and systems, as well as analyze suspicious files for potential malware.

Type: software

Pricing: Open Source

Key Features Comparison

Binary Ninja
Binary Ninja Features
  • Supports multiple architectures (x86, ARM, MIPS, PowerPC, etc.)
  • Advanced code analysis and data flow tracking
  • Graphical user interface for reverse engineering
  • Collaborative workflow for teams
  • Scripting API for automation
  • Plugin ecosystem to extend functionality
Malice
Malice Features
  • Vulnerability scanning for web applications
  • Static and dynamic analysis of executables
  • YARA integration for malware detection
  • Supports multiple formats like PE, ELF, Mach-O, etc
  • Plugin architecture to extend functionality
  • Command line and web UI available

Pros & Cons Analysis

Binary Ninja
Binary Ninja
Pros
  • Intuitive workflow for reverse engineering
  • Powerful analysis capabilities
  • Flexible and extensible via plugins
  • Multi-user collaboration features
  • Support for many architectures and file formats
Cons
  • Can be expensive for small teams or individuals
  • Steep learning curve for new users
  • Limited support options
  • Not as full-featured as IDA Pro
Malice
Malice
Pros
  • Free and open source
  • Cross-platform support
  • Active development and community
  • Modular and extensible via plugins
  • Can be automated and integrated into workflows
Cons
  • Requires some technical knowledge to use effectively
  • Not as feature rich as commercial products
  • Limited reporting compared to paid options
  • Can generate false positives without tuning

Pricing Comparison

Binary Ninja
Binary Ninja
  • Not listed
Malice
Malice
  • Open Source

Ready to Make Your Decision?

Explore more software comparisons and find the perfect solution for your needs